Exploring the City

Exploring the City

Shanghai is a vibrant city with a rich history and culture. Take a stroll along the Bund, the city's iconic waterfront promenade, and admire the colonial-era architecture. Visit the Yu Garden, a traditional Chinese garden with beautiful pavilions, ponds, and rockeries. Or take a ride on the Maglev train, the world's fastest commercial train, and experience the city's modern side. There's something for everyone in Shanghai.

Shopping near Shanghai, China Cruise Port

Shanghai is known for its variety of shopping experiences, from traditional markets to modern malls. It is home to some of the world's largest shopping malls, such as the Super Brand Mall, the Grand Gateway 66, and the IFC Mall. It is also known for its luxury shopping, with many designer stores and high-end boutiques. Additionally, Shanghai is known for its traditional markets, such as the Yuyuan Bazaar, the Tianzifang, and the Qipu Lu Clothing Market.

Shanghai, China Cruise Port Terminals

Cruise ships dock at the Shanghai Wusong International Cruise Terminal, located in Baoshan District.
Shanghai Wusongkou International Cruise Terminal

Shanghai Wusongkou International Cruise Terminal

Shanghai Wusongkou International Cruise Terminal is the largest cruise terminal in Shanghai. It is located in the Baoshan District and is the main port for international cruise ships. It is equipped with modern facilities and services, including a shopping mall, restaurants, and a duty-free shop.
